This is a 32x32 RGB LED Matrix Panel, it has 1024 full-color RGB LEDs in all. Each LED can be independently
addressed and controlled. It requires at least 13 digital GPIOs to control the LED matrix. The led matrix has 2 IDC
connectors (DATA_IN, DATA_OUT) on the back, you can cascade multiple panels and make a huge screen together.
BUT Arduino doesn’t support this function, its speed is not enough to multiple panel.
What's more, it is a high brightness, long life, no pollution, pure color LED display module. It can be used both indoor
and outdoor, safety and stability, the module can not be mutually extrusion deformation, also can be used normally in
harsh environment.
Note:
This panel needs a 5V@3A power supply. And if you connect 2 or more screen, it needs a high performance
controller, such as Mega 2560, Raspberry. .etc.
SPECIFICATION
Operating voltage: DC 5V
Average power consumption: <500W/㎡
Maxim Power Consumption: <1000w/㎡
Pixel: 32x32=1024
Level of viewing Angle:
≧160°
Control mode: Synchronous control
Drive mode: 1/16 scan rate
Repetition frequency:
≧60Hz
White Balance Brightness:
≧1200cd/㎡
Refresh frequency :
≧300Hz
MTTF:
≧5000
hours
Service Life: 75000~100000 hours
Pixel pitch: 4mm
Dimension: 128mm*128mm/5.04*5.04 inches
Thickness: 11mm
